Glassdoor users rated their interview experience at SpanIdea as 28.6% positive with a difficulty rating score of 2.86 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ty). Candidates interviewing for C++ Developer and Software QA Lead rated their interviews as the hardest, whereas interviews for C++ Developer and Software Engineer roles were rated as the easiest.
The hiring process at SpanIdea takes an average of 11 days when considering 7 user submitted interviews across all job titles. To compare, the average duration of hiring at similar companies like BlackRock, Inc. is 14 days, Fabricated Software, Inc. is 2 days, and Apple Inc. is 21 days. Candidates applying for C/C++ had the quickest hiring process (on average 1 day), whereas Software Engineer roles had the slowest hiring process (on average 19 days).

I applied online. The process took 1 week. I interviewed at SpanIdea
Interview
There will be three rounds.
First will be telephonic that is screening round.
Then the second one is telephonic technical round and finally face two faces technical round.
And last round will be HR round.
I applied through a recruiter. The process took 4 weeks. I interviewed at SpanIdea (Milpitas, CA)
Interview
They randomly message on LinkedIn and asked if I can come over to there office in Milpitas asap. I had to cancel my pre-scheduled plan and go as they were in a hurry.
The interviewer was terrible. He asked irrelevant questions like following
Whom am I living within the bay area?
Where am I from India? Which city? Which neighborhood? , Thank god he didn't ask exact house address
Why you are not employed till now?
Have you not applied to amazon till now?
They pay a salary of 60k with no add on pay in CA! I would be happy without it as well. They have no vision inside the company and filled with unprofessional individuals. Better stay away!
I followed up for 1 month and no response received.
